Transaction ec1eb8c8823c565d04ec428b8e0b06259423aecb7bfa60f21e7ef9ed5ef4fd81
1 Input
1 Output
-
ec1eb8c8823c565d04ec428b8e0b06259423aecb7bfa60f21e7ef9ed5ef4fd81:0
- value
- 17913967
- script pubkey
- OP_0 OP_PUSHBYTES_20 468aa83dcabf5185b02b00143f09a6777afaedd5
- address
- bc1qg692s0w2hagctvptqq2r7zdxwaa04mw4dy92zw